diff options
author | perkj@chromium.org <perkj@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2014-06-18 10:54:15 +0000 |
---|---|---|
committer | perkj@chromium.org <perkj@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2014-06-18 10:54:15 +0000 |
commit | 92b72ac6b4d1cae8d759676e0a71c05f7e3bae50 (patch) | |
tree | b20e94ca634e8cf63d1631ed7ca536af9907b43e /content/renderer | |
parent | 085fd942793bad7ec5a52f069d56f75f180b93f6 (diff) | |
download | chromium_src-92b72ac6b4d1cae8d759676e0a71c05f7e3bae50.zip chromium_src-92b72ac6b4d1cae8d759676e0a71c05f7e3bae50.tar.gz chromium_src-92b72ac6b4d1cae8d759676e0a71c05f7e3bae50.tar.bz2 |
Disable WebLayerImplFixedBoundsTest.CompareToWebLayerImplComplex and CompareToWebLayerImplComplex on lsan.
These two tests are not new but are run under content_unittests as of r277988.
https://codereview.chromium.org/317163002
BUG=386080
TBR=amogh.bihani@samsung.com,
Review URL: https://codereview.chromium.org/340723004
git-svn-id: svn://svn.chromium.org/chrome/trunk/src@278025 0039d316-1c4b-4281-b951-d872f2087c98
Diffstat (limited to 'content/renderer')
-rw-r--r-- | content/renderer/compositor_bindings/web_layer_impl_fixed_bounds_unittest.cc | 17 |
1 files changed, 15 insertions, 2 deletions
diff --git a/content/renderer/compositor_bindings/web_layer_impl_fixed_bounds_unittest.cc b/content/renderer/compositor_bindings/web_layer_impl_fixed_bounds_unittest.cc index 1935e20..1ab52f0 100644 --- a/content/renderer/compositor_bindings/web_layer_impl_fixed_bounds_unittest.cc +++ b/content/renderer/compositor_bindings/web_layer_impl_fixed_bounds_unittest.cc @@ -142,15 +142,28 @@ void CompareFixedBoundsLayerAndNormalLayer(const WebFloatPoint& anchor_point, } } +// TODO(perkj): CompareToWebLayerImplSimple disabled on LSAN due to crbug/386080 +#if defined(LEAK_SANITIZER) +#define MAYBE_CompareToWebLayerImplSimple DISABLED_CompareToWebLayerImplSimple +#else +#define MAYBE_CompareToWebLayerImplSimple CompareToWebLayerImplSimple +#endif // A black box test that ensures WebLayerImplFixedBounds won't change target // geometries. Simple case: identity transforms and zero anchor point. -TEST(WebLayerImplFixedBoundsTest, CompareToWebLayerImplSimple) { +TEST(WebLayerImplFixedBoundsTest, MAYBE_CompareToWebLayerImplSimple) { CompareFixedBoundsLayerAndNormalLayer(WebFloatPoint(0, 0), gfx::Transform()); } +// TODO(perkj): CompareToWebLayerImplComplex disabled on LSAN due to +// crbug/386080 +#if defined(LEAK_SANITIZER) +#define MAYBE_CompareToWebLayerImplComplex DISABLED_CompareToWebLayerImplComplex +#else +#define MAYBE_CompareToWebLayerImplComplex CompareToWebLayerImplComplex +#endif // A black box test that ensures WebLayerImplFixedBounds won't change target // geometries. Complex case: complex transforms and non-zero anchor point. -TEST(WebLayerImplFixedBoundsTest, CompareToWebLayerImplComplex) { +TEST(WebLayerImplFixedBoundsTest, MAYBE_CompareToWebLayerImplComplex) { gfx::Transform transform; // These are arbitrary values that should not affect the results. transform.Translate3d(50, 60, 70); |